Follow these easy instructions to create sweet salted caramel sauce at home.
Perfect for cakes, cupcakes, cookies, ice cream, cheesecake, sweet breads and
more!<br />
<br />
Ingredients:<br />
•1 cup (200g) granulated sugar<br />
•6 Tablespoons (90g) salted butter, cut up into 6 pieces*<br />
•1/2 cup (120ml) heavy cream*<br />
•1 teaspoon salt<br />
<br />
Directions:<br />
1.Heat granulated sugar in a medium saucepan over medium heat, stirring
constantly with a high heat resistant rubber spatula or wooden spoon.<br />
2.Sugar will form clumps and eventually melt into a thick brown, amber-colored
liquid as you continue to stir. Be careful not to burn.<br />
3.Once sugar is completely melted, immediately add the butter. Be careful in
this step because the caramel will bubble rapidly when the butter is added.<br />
4.Stir the butter into the caramel until it is completely melted, about 2-3
minutes.<br />
5.Very slowly, drizzle in 1/2 cup of heavy cream while stirring. Since the
heavy cream is colder than the caramel, the mixture will rapidly bubble and/or
splatter when added.<br />
6.Allow the mixture to boil for 1 minute. It will rise in the pan as it boils.<br />
7.Remove from heat and stir in 1 teaspoon of salt. Allow to cool down before
using.<br />
8.Cover the caramel tightly and store for up to 2 weeks in the refrigerator.
Warm the caramel up for a few seconds before using in a recipe.<br />
<br />
Additional Notes:<br />
<br />
*Unsalted butter may be used instead, though I prefer salted. No other changes
need to be made to the recipe if using unsalted.<br />
<br />
*Heavy cream (approximately 36% milk fat) may also be sold as whipping cream.
Light whipping cream (30% milk fat), or double cream (48% milk fat) may be
substituted.<o:p></o:p></span></div>

<span style="font-family: "Bell MT","serif"; font-size: 14.0pt; line-height: 115%;">Line a baking sheet with aluminum foil.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al">
<span style="font-family: "Bell MT","serif"; font-size: 14.0pt; line-height: 115%;">Combine the egg, m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, Worcestershire,
Old Bay, salt, pepper, onion, celery, and basil in a large bowl and mix
well. Add the crab meat (be sure to
check the meat for any hard and sharp cartilage) and panko; gently fold mixture
together until just combined, being careful not to shred the crab meat. Shape into 6 crab cakes (about 1/3 cup each)
and place on prepared baking sheet.
Cover and refrigerate for at least 1 hour. <o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al">
<span style="font-family: "Bell MT","serif"; font-size: 14.0pt; line-height: 115%;">Preheat a large non-stick pan to medium heat and coat with
vegetable oil. When oil is hot, place crab cakes in pan and cook until golden
brown, about 3 to 5 minutes per side. Be
careful as oil may splatter. <o:p></o:p></span></div>
<div class="MsoNormal">
<span style="font-family: "Bell MT","serif"; font-size: 14.0pt; line-height: 115%;">Keep crab cakes warm in an oven on low while you fry up the
polenta.<o:p></o:p></span></div>
<br />
<div class="MsoNormal">
<span style="font-family: "Bell MT","serif"; font-size: 14.0pt; line-height: 115%;">Stack crab cakes on top of polenta and spoon aioli on
top. Serves 4 to 6. <o:p></o:p></span></div>

This is one of the easiest things you can make. Absolutely NO SEWING!!! ZERO! All you need are some pins, scissors, and a tape measure. Here's how to make it:</div>
<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
Use 1 1/2 yards of fleece. Fold it in half lengthwise. Place a pin halfway up the length on the folded edge. Cut along the fold up to the pin. On both of the short ends, cut 2 inch long fringes. And that's it! </div>

<b><u>Quick and Easy Cell Phone Pocket Scarf</u></b></div>
<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
<br /></div>
<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
<a href="http://3.bp.blogspot.com/-56XdLsnAHIc/VHYMtz3Jm3I/AAAAAAAAJkg/bWXG3QJtzAA/s1600/Gawker.jpg" imageanchor="1" style="margin-left: 1em; margin-right: 1em;"><img border="0" src="http://3.bp.blogspot.com/-56XdLsnAHIc/VHYMtz3Jm3I/AAAAAAAAJkg/bWXG3QJtzAA/s1600/Gawker.jpg" height="397" width="400" /></a></div>
<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
<br /></div>
<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
This one takes just a little bit of sewing that can easily be done by hand. Cut a 36 by 8 inch piece of fleece. Cut 1 1/2 inch fringes on the short ends of the fleece. Cut 6 inch squares of fleece in a coordinating fabric. Stitch them on three sides leaving the side that is away from the fringes open. No need to fold a hem on the pockets, fleece does not fray. </div>
